What's Open, Closed on Labor Day
The Farmington Community Library will be closed Saturday through Monday.
As we head into a three-day weekend, ending with Labor Day on Monday, here's a list of closures and other changes that may affect you:
Businesses
Most major retailers and grocery stores are open on Labor Day. Some smaller businesses may close for the weekend. Give your destination a call before heading out; use our Directory if you're looking for a phone number.

Library
The Farmington Community Library starts the holiday on Saturday, and will be closed through Monday. You can use book drops at the Main Library and Farmington branch, or renew and reserve books on-line at farmlib.org.
Trash pick-up
Garbage, recycling, and yard waste will not be collected on Monday, Sept. 3. Pick-ups will be delayed by one day during the entire week, with Friday’s collection made on Saturday. Farmington Hills residents with questions may call the DPW at 248-871-2850 or visitwww.fhgov.com. In Farmington, call the DPW at 248-473-7250 or visit ci.farmington.mi.us.
